St. Louisans providing aid, comfort to Haiti earthquake victims at Hospital Sacre Coeur

100 miles from Port-au-Prince in a valley of northern Haiti, the earthquake that caused so much devastation was only a small tremor in the quiet town of Milot, until the aftershocks of injured survivors started to arrive -- hundreds of amputees, spinal injuries, crushed limbs and broken bones.

Stocks climb; Dow moves back above 10,000

Stocks rose Tuesday as hopes grow the European Union will help Greece with its growing debt burden
The Dow Jones industrial average climbed back above 10,000 Tuesday after closing below that threshold Monday for the first time in three months.

Pranksters track Google Street View car to add obscene gestures

While the German government expresses concern over Google Street Views' 360-degree camera, some Berlin pranksters say they used a GPS device to follow one Google video car to add obscene gestures to the photos, including a flash of underwear.
